for that i m planing to design a BLE enable device for a user which broadcast it&amp;#39;s information just like beacons and at the receiver end my</description><dc:language>en-US</dc:language><generator>Telligent Community 13</generator><lastBuildDate>Wed, 01 Feb 2017 07:45:00 GMT</lastBuildDate><atom:link rel="self" type="application/rss+xml" href="https://devzone.nordicsemi.com/f/nordic-q-a/19274/which-ble-ic-i-need" /><item><title>RE: Which BLE IC i need ?</title><link>https://devzone.nordicsemi.com/thread/74696?ContentTypeID=1</link><pubDate>Wed, 01 Feb 2017 07:45:00 GMT</pubDate><guid isPermaLink="false">137ad170-7792-4731-bb38-c0d22fbe4515:0537914b-1b50-4bf3-a7eb-0d431dea8661</guid><dc:creator>Ole Bauck</dc:creator><description>&lt;p&gt;The article is talking about IPv6 over BLE. The SDK you need for this is the IoT SDK, see &lt;a href="http://infocenter.nordicsemi.com/topic/com.nordic.infocenter.iotsdk.v0.9.0/index.html?cp=4_1_0"&gt;here&lt;/a&gt;. You also need a BLE enabled router. This can for example be a raspberry pi. There is one problem here and that is that most networks are IPv4, but you can fix this by for example using tunneling.&lt;/p&gt;&lt;div style="clear:both;"&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</description></item><item><title>RE: Which BLE IC i need ?</title><link>https://devzone.nordicsemi.com/thread/74695?ContentTypeID=1</link><pubDate>Fri, 27 Jan 2017 13:43:25 GMT</pubDate><guid isPermaLink="false">137ad170-7792-4731-bb38-c0d22fbe4515:1193b564-3528-4835-9b3f-a284ba713db7</guid><dc:creator>Sumit Dubey</dc:creator><description>&lt;p&gt;Hey Thanks&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;It sounds like just a bog-standard beacon application - so pretty much &lt;strong&gt;&lt;em&gt;any&lt;/em&gt;&lt;/strong&gt; BLE module should do (the &amp;quot;receiver&amp;quot; end will need to be capable of the &amp;quot;Central&amp;quot; role).&lt;/p&gt;
